PDA

View Full Version : طريقه ايجاد و اتصال sql server



saeid12
یک شنبه 05 دی 1389, 20:21 عصر
سلام
دوستان من اصلا هيچ سوادي راجع به sql server ندارم و تا به حال هيچ كاري انجام ندادم و حالا پرو‍ژه اي دارم كه بايد از sql در آن استفاده كنم. اگه ميشه منابعي برام بزاريد كه بتونم سريع از همون پايه ايجاد كردن يك بانك اطلاعاتي و اتصال اون به #C رو ياد بگيرم ممنون ميشم.
باز هم با تشكر پيشاپيش/

gerdioz
یک شنبه 05 دی 1389, 20:48 عصر
من یک کلاس طراحی کردم شاید بدردت بخوره
[LTR_INLINE]
using System;

using System.Collections.Generic;

using System.Linq;

using System.Text;

using System.Data.SqlClient;

using System.Windows.Forms;

using System.Data;

namespace WindowsFormsApplication1
{
class ConnectionClass

{
public string ConnectionString = "Server=.;DataBase=uni;Integrated Security=True";
SqlCommand command = new SqlCommand();
SqlConnection connection = new SqlConnection();
public void ExecuteNonQuery(string CommandText,string pm)
{
connection.ConnectionString = ConnectionString;
connection.Open();
command.CommandText = CommandText;
command.Connection = connection;
command.ExecuteNonQuery();
command.Dispose();
connection.Close();
MessageBox.Show(pm, "Create Table in uni Data Base", MessageBoxButtons.OK, MessageBoxIcon.Information);
}
}
}

abbas.oveissi
یک شنبه 05 دی 1389, 23:44 عصر
کار زیاد سختی نیست ، مرحله مرحله یاد بگیری خیلی ساده هست :

1- sqlserver رو نصب کن
2- بعد برو برنامه SQL Server Management Studio Express رو دانلود کن و یه جستجو بکنی میتونی خیلی راحت آموزشش رو پیدا کنی،در حد مقدماتی کار باهاش رو یاد بگیر،که بتونی یه دیتابیس بسازی و توش جدول هاتو قرار بدی
3- دستورات sql که توو #C باید بنویسی برای یه پروژه ساده هم اصولا به چنتا دستور مثل اضافه کردن ، پاک کردن ، ادیت کردن اطلاعات کفایت میکنه

اگر رسیدی به مرحله دوم و اون رو انجام دادی به من خبر بده یه سورس ساده #c برات بذارم که راحت تر یاد بگیری .
:قلب:

saeid12
دوشنبه 06 دی 1389, 23:21 عصر
کار زیاد سختی نیست ، مرحله مرحله یاد بگیری خیلی ساده هست :

1- sqlserver رو نصب کن
2- بعد برو برنامه SQL Server Management Studio Express رو دانلود کن و یه جستجو بکنی میتونی خیلی راحت آموزشش رو پیدا کنی،در حد مقدماتی کار باهاش رو یاد بگیر،که بتونی یه دیتابیس بسازی و توش جدول هاتو قرار بدی
3- دستورات sql که توو #C باید بنویسی برای یه پروژه ساده هم اصولا به چنتا دستور مثل اضافه کردن ، پاک کردن ، ادیت کردن اطلاعات کفایت میکنه

اگر رسیدی به مرحله دوم و اون رو انجام دادی به من خبر بده یه سورس ساده #c برات بذارم که راحت تر یاد بگیری .
:قلب:
مرسي دوست جان :قلب:
منتظر پروژه هستم. فقط اگه يه كاملشم بزاري خيلي بيشتر لطف كردي./

georgiaro
سه شنبه 07 دی 1389, 01:04 صبح
http://barnamenevis.org/showthread.php?196747-%D9%BE%D8%B1%D9%88%DA%98%D9%87-%D9%87%D8%A7%DB%8C-Open-Source
پست شماره 9 نمونه برنامه خوبیه

abbas.oveissi
سه شنبه 07 دی 1389, 02:14 صبح
مرسي دوست جان :قلب:
منتظر پروژه هستم. فقط اگه يه كاملشم بزاري خيلي بيشتر لطف كردي./

باشه آقایی ، چون دارم برای امتحانام میخونم شاید یکم بطوله ، اما سعی میکنم تو دو روز آینده برات بذارمش . البته به نظر من که میتونی سریع یاد بگیری نیاز به پروژه منم نیس، اونقدرا پیچیده نیس :لبخند:

saeid12
شنبه 11 دی 1389, 21:53 عصر
آقا ما هنوز اندر خم يك پروژه منتظريم!!!
پس كجايند مردان بي ادعا!؟

abbas.oveissi
شنبه 11 دی 1389, 23:57 عصر
آقا ما هنوز اندر خم يك پروژه منتظريم!!!
پس كجايند مردان بي ادعا!؟

خب به 2 دلیل طول کشید ، یکیش اینکه امتحان دارم،دومیش اینکه یادم رفت !! :لبخند:
الانم بین درس اومدم یه استراحت که باز برم ، دیدم اینجا پست دادی گفتم سریع درست کنم برات بعد برم .

saeid12
یک شنبه 12 دی 1389, 12:04 عصر
خب به 2 دلیل طول کشید ، یکیش اینکه امتحان دارم،دومیش اینکه یادم رفت !! :لبخند:
الانم بین درس اومدم یه استراحت که باز برم ، دیدم اینجا پست دادی گفتم سریع درست کنم برات بعد برم .
سلام دوست جان
ضمن تشكرات فراوان. اما اين پروژه خداد تا ارور ميده بهم! بعد هم اصلا ركوردي ذخيره نميشه! و در واقع من اصلا بانك اطلاعاتي رو نميبينم(بگذاريد پاي تازه كار بودنم)

abbas.oveissi
یک شنبه 12 دی 1389, 13:08 عصر
سلام دوست جان
ضمن تشكرات فراوان. اما اين پروژه خداد تا ارور ميده بهم! بعد هم اصلا ركوردي ذخيره نميشه! و در واقع من اصلا بانك اطلاعاتي رو نميبينم(بگذاريد پاي تازه كار بودنم)

ارور ها که چیزی نبود،چون برنامه رو تغییر دادم،یه چنتا جا توی اسم متغیرها مشکل پیش اومده بود،اگه دقت میکردی خودت میتونستی سریع درستش کنی.
برای ذخیره کردن هم باید یه جدول میساختی برای خودت توی sqlserver با فیلد های id,name,family,mail با اسم member و connection رو هم با توجه به دستگاهت باید تغییر بدی .

البته دارم سعی میکنم دیتابیس رو بذارم توی برنامه که تو دیگه لازم نباشه کار های بالا رو بکنی

---------------------------------------------------------------------------------------------------------------------------------------
آپدیت 1 : برنامه ی کامل رو توی پست صفحه بعد بدون ارور و همراه دیتابیس ضمیمه کردم

abbas.oveissi
یک شنبه 12 دی 1389, 13:41 عصر
دوست عزیز بیا این برنامه که ضمیمه کردم دیتابیسش همراه خود برنامه هست ، و رکورد ها رو ذخیره میکنه،جستجو میکنه و پاک میکنه . فایل exe برنامه رو استفاده کنی هیچ خطایی نداره ، اگه بخوای از توی خود visual s برنامه رو اجرا کنی دیتابیس ها رو باید از داخل فولدر bin توی فولدر اصلی برنامه کپی کنی .
برنامه هیچ خطایی نمیده امتحانش کردم بعد ضمیمه کردمش :لبخند: